U.S. Department of Labor Wage and Hour Division (August 2015) Fact Sheet 14A: Non-Profit Organizations and the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A) This fact sheet provides general information about how the FLSA applies to non-profit organizations.. Income from contributions, membership fees, dues (except any part which represents the value of a benefit, other than of token value, received by the payer), and donations (cash or non-cash), used in the furtherance of charitable activities, are not considered in determining whether an organization has met the dollar threshold required for FLSA enterprise coverage..
